			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><h2><img class="alignleft size-full wp-image-677" title="Family Prayer" src="http://holyoatmeal.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/FamilyPrayer.jpg" alt="" width="190" height="221" />A prayer for your family and more</h2>
<p>Colossians is an incredible book, just full of great verses worth memorizing.  We just kicked off a study in Colossians in our home church <a href="http://graceeast.org" target="_blank">Grace East</a> and to help our kids (and myself) get the book down into our hearts I have written two songs, so far&#8230;</p>
<h2>I&#8217;m Asking God:</h2>
<p>This first song is from Colossians 1:9-14 and is from Paul&#8217;s opening prayer for the church there.  It is a great prayer that we should be praying over our own families. This song is almost entirely word for word from the NIV except a couple of places where I had to distill a couple of phrases down into a single thought.  So, as you are singing the song, be sure to reference back to the original Scripture to show your kids where it&#8217;s different.</p>
<p><a href="http://holyoatmeal.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/Im-Asking-God.mp3"></a><a href="http://holyoatmeal.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/06/Im-Asking-God.mp3">Download audio file (Im-Asking-God.mp3)</a></p>
<blockquote><p><strong>I&#8217;m Asking God</strong></p>
<p>I&#8217;m asking God to fill you with the knowledge of His will</p>
<p>Through all spiritual wisdom and understanding</p>
<p>And we pray this in order</p>
<p>That you may live a life worthy</p>
<p>Of the Lord and may please Him in every way &#8211; Every way</p>
<p>Bearing fruit in every good work</p>
<p>Growing in the knowledge of God</p>
<p>Being strengthened with all power according to His glorious might</p>
<p>So that you may have endurance patience and joy</p>
<p>Giving thanks to the Father who brought you into His kingdom of light</p>
<p>In whom we have redemption forgiveness of sins</p></blockquote>
<h2>God&#8217;s Chosen People</h2>
<p>This next song is from Colossians 3:12-13 and is word for word from the NIV.  Here is a great Scripture for your family to remind us who we are in Christ and how that should motivate us to treat others with the same grace God has shown us.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><h2>Who has captured my kids&#8217; imagination?</h2>
<h2><img class="size-medium wp-image-613 alignright" title="george_lucas" src="http://holyoatmeal.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/george_lucas-300x208.jpg" alt="" width="300" height="208" /></h2>
<p>Just read a hilarious (yet sobering) article from <a href="http://www.jonacuff.com/stuffchristianslike/about/" target="_blank"><strong>Jon Acuff&#8217;s</strong></a> site <a href="http://www.jonacuff.com/stuffchristianslike/2011/01/raising-kids-who-get-the-bible-stories-all-crazy/" target="_blank"><strong>Stuff Christians Like</strong></a>.  He relays how his kids seem to be much more familiar with pop culture than Bible stories.</p>
<p>My kids digest a lot of media.  And we don&#8217;t even have any actual TV channels coming in our home. But with the internet and netflix and a loud marketing machine all around us, my kids still absorb a hefty portion  of &#8220;stuff&#8221;.   My two oldest boys know so much more about Star Wars than I have ever even heard about.  They know the connections between soldiers, Jedi, aliens, sith lords, etc.  I have been around Star Wars for far longer than they have been alive, yet they know the intricate details.</p>
<p>Can they relate God&#8217;s redemptive story from creation to the coming of the Messiah like they can relate the flow of the Star Wars Legacy?  Can I?</p>
<h2>The true cost of &#8220;just vegging out&#8221;.</h2>
<p>I have been a great advocate of protecting my right to sit and watch tv/movies.  I have viewed it as a reward for a hard days work.  At the end of the day, I just want to sit and veg. But what has that cost me over the years.  Man, this really gets me.  I don&#8217;t want to fall into this hyper legalistic zone and condemn all forms of television as evil or sinful&#8230;but is it worth it?  I&#8217;m teaching my kids (at least by example) the truly important thing in life is to watch tv and movies.  And further more&#8230;.</p>
<p>The more &#8220;grown up&#8221; movies we watch as mom and dad, we are inferring to our kids they can look forward to the day when they get to watch violence, sex, cursing as much as they want when they grow up.  Maturity is equated with unrestricted access to all sorts of sin on display. Think about it. The video games and movies rated Mature are full of completely immature material.</p>
<p>Check out what the Bible says about maturity:</p>
<blockquote>
<ul>
<li>
<div><a href="http://www.youversion.com/bible/niv84/jas/1/4">James 1:4 NIV84</a></div>
<div>Perseverance must finish its work so that you may be mature and complete, not lacking anything.</div>
</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>
<div><a href="http://www.youversion.com/bible/niv84/heb/5/14">Hebrews 5:14 NIV84</a></div>
<div>But solid food is for the mature, who by constant use have trained themselves to distinguish good from evil.</div>
</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>
<div><a href="http://www.youversion.com/bible/niv84/eph/4/13">Ephesians 4:13 NIV84</a></div>
<div>until we all reach unity in the faith and in  the knowledge of the Son of God and become mature, attaining to the  whole measure of the fullness of Christ.</div>
</li>
</ul>
<ul>
<li>
<div><a href="http://www.youversion.com/bible/niv84/1cor/2/6">1 Corinthians 2:6 NIV84</a></div>
<div>We do, however, speak a message of wisdom among  the mature, but not the wisdom of this age or of the rulers of this  age, who are coming to nothing.</div>
</li>
</ul>
</blockquote>
<p>How is that for a slightly different view of maturity?  Biblical maturity is defined by those who can distinguish good from evil, not those who have full access and can &#8220;handle&#8221; more evil.</p>
<p>I don&#8217;t mean to get heavy.  It is totally cute when our kids do say the darndest things, but what do I need to change in my home to ensure my kids really do have a saving knowledge of God and that they truly do love the stories of the Bible, more than anything George Lucas can come up with.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><h2><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-602" title="Kids Playing Video Games" src="http://holyoatmeal.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/Kids-Playing-Video-Games-300x226.jpg" alt="" width="300" height="226" />Isn&#8217;t that special?</h2>
<p>It started out cute enough.  In fact I was quite impressed and perhaps a little filled with a certain amount of pride.  Charlie my two year old has amazingly mastered the use of our laptops, iPhones and the like.  He can fire up the laptop, navigate towards <a href="http://kidoscomputer.com/" target="_blank">Kidos</a> (a safe internet site built primarily for preschoolers recommended by <a href="http://www.internetsafety.com/safe-eyes-parental-control-software.php" target="_blank">SafeEyes</a>) and interact with the different videos and games.  He asks to play my iPhone and is able to find, switch between, start up and play all the games.  Alphabet songs, matching games, memory games, shapes and puzzles are second nature for him already.  He has learned to count and say the alphabet mainly from his interaction with this technology.</p>
<p>That is good&#8230;right?  I kind of thought it was good, but I&#8217;m not so sure anymore.</p>
<h2>I&#8217;ve created a monster (or unleashed one)</h2>
<p>Each morning, each evening, at church, driving in the car, anytime there is free time my little cute son is acting like a junkie needing a fix. &#8220;Can I play your iPhone?  Can I play webkinz? Can I play computer?&#8221;</p>
<p>We homeschool and it has been quite convenient to have him occupied with the computer focused on some &#8220;educational&#8221; material.  But now that is all he wants to do. I want him to play with blocks, to run around outside. I want to see him breaking stuff, throwing rocks, but he just wants to play games.  I suggest building a fort, shooting nerf guns, running around outside and he throws a fit wanting to play video games.</p>
<p>Now he does receive proper correction when he is throwing a fit and he doesn&#8217;t get to do whatever he wants, but I&#8217;m still concerned about his strong reaction to the video games.  It is a little troubling to say the least. Is this OK?  Is this normal, sinful, independent behavior or is there something more powerful at play because of the nature of the video technology?</p>
<p>I know firsthand how powerful technology and entertainment can be to anyone, but is there a greater danger for little ones?.  I have this unscientific, yet highly fearful suspicion that the neurological affects of technology on small children may be greater than I realize.   We are in a new day and age.  This is the beginning of the generations completely raised on technology from birth.   What will be the long term effects?  What are some wise parenting tips to having balance in this matter?  Is there an age that is too young to be playing with this kind of digital fire?  Is is simply fun and possibly even educational?  What strong connections are being made in his young mind that will forever alter his personality?</p>
<p>I wold love to hear your thoughts on this matter. Let me know what you think.  Maybe there is a good balance to all of this.</p>
